Buyers looking for a reliable faucet OEM manufacturer with a China sourcing team should not focus solely on catalogs and quotes. The real challenge is to verify that the supplier can consistently meet your drawings, material requirements, finished product standards, market regulations, packaging specifications and delivery schedules.

A beautiful website, extensive product range, or competitive quotes do not prove that the supplier controls the process behind the finished product. Importers and private labels require evidence of the legal entity, manufacturing plant, bill of materials, production records, test reports and shipped goods.

This 12-point due diligence checklist helps brand owners, wholesalers, distributors and project buyers evaluate faucet OEM or ODM suppliers before approving molds or placing volume production orders. Faucet supplier due diligence checklist

1. Decide whether you need OEM, ODM or standard wholesale supply

The first step is to define the right business model.

Supply model What does the supplier offer Most suitable Main Buyer Risk
Standard wholesale Existing faucet designs and standard packaging Dealers test market demand Limited product differentiation
Private label Existing product with buyer's branding and packaging Importers and Online Brands Similar products may be sold to competitors
Original processing Produced according to buyer's drawings or specifications Well-known brands of developed products Drawing control and manufacturing consistency
Original Design Manufacturer Product development based on buyer’s concept or market brief Brands in need of design and engineering support Intellectual Property Ownership, Tool Control and Supplier Dependence
Project Supply Products configured for hotels, apartments or commercial projects Contractors and Project Buyers Approval schedule and continuity of replacement parts

OEM buyers typically control product specifications. ODM suppliers contribute more design, engineering or tooling work. In practice, many faucet development programs combine elements of both models.

Before requesting a quote, please specify whether you require:

  • Existing directory model

  • Private brand packaging

  • Different surface treatments or component configurations

  • Cosmetic retouch

  • Functional redesign

  • New product platform

This distinction affects development costs, minimum order quantities, sample delivery times, certification requirements and intellectual property ownership.

2. Prepare a complete faucet purchasing brief

If the request only contains a product photo and a target price, the supplier cannot provide an accurate quote.

Your purchasing profile should define:

  • Destination Market

  • Residential, hotel or commercial applications

  • Estimated annual output

  • Initial order quantity

  • Faucet type

  • Installation method

  • Body and handle materials

  • Cartridge types and sizes

  • Waterway requirements

  • Import connection and thread standards

  • Target traffic

  • Surface treatment and color

  • Packaging configuration

  • Required spare parts

  • Product certification requirements

  • Samples and release schedule

  • Target Incoterms and delivery location

These ICC Incoterms allocate delivery obligations, costs and risks between buyers and sellers.

A quotation marked "FOB" or "EXW" is incomplete unless it also identifies the named port or location and the applicable Incoterms version.

3. Use this 12-point faucet supplier due diligence checklist

Check 1: Verify legal entity and brand relationship

Confirm that:

  • Sign a production agreement

  • Own or operate a factory

  • Issue an invoice

  • Payment received

  • Possess relevant certificates

  • Export goods

  • Assume liability for warranty claims

Compare business license name, registered address, bank beneficiary, invoicing entity, website identity and certificate holder.

For Chinese suppliers, buyers can search the company name or unified social credit code through the official National Enterprise Credit Information Disclosure System.

Different manufacturing, sales and export entities do not necessarily present a problem. However, the relationship between these entities should be documented before the buyer signs a contract or makes payment.

Check 2: Confirm that the factory is suitable for your product category

Factories with experience in manufacturing standard basin faucets are not necessarily qualified to produce:

  • Thermostatic shower system

  • Commercial pre-rinse faucets

  • Sensor faucet

  • Pull-down kitchen faucet

  • Concealed shower valve

  • Low lead products for specific markets

Request category-specific SKU lists, technical drawings, examples of bill of materials, control plans, test reports and recent production records.

Don’t evaluate manufacturing capabilities based solely on catalog dimensions. Large catalogs may combine products manufactured in-house, products from partner factories, and trade items sourced externally.

Check 3: Map internal and outsourced processes

Request a manufacturing flow diagram showing which operations are performed in-house and which are subcontracted.

Typical faucet production may include:

  1. Industrial Design and Engineering

  2. Mold and tooling development

  3. Brass casting, forging or die casting

  4. CNC machining

  5. Pipe forming or welding

  6. Grinding and polishing

  7. Electroplating, PVD or spray painting

  8. Component procurement

  9. Rally

  10. Pressure and leak testing

  11. Final inspection

  12. Packaging

Outsourcing is common, especially for plating, cartridges, aerators and hoses. The important question is whether the faucet manufacturer qualifies, monitors and tracks these subcontractors.

Check 4: Evaluate Design, Engineering and Tool Control

For OEM and ODM solutions, please explain from the manufacturer:

  • Supported CAD and drawing formats

  • Manufacturability Design Review

  • Prototyping methods

  • Tooling quotation details

  • Mold ownership

  • Tool storage and identification

  • Expected tool life

  • Tool maintenance

  • Engineering change approval

  • Tool replacement responsibility

The manufacturing agreement should state ownership of molds, drawings, and product-specific fixtures upon payment. It should also define whether the supplier can use the assets to manufacture products for other customers.

Mold invoices alone do not fully establish mold ownership or product exclusivity.

Check 5: Verify Bill of Materials and Material Control

"Brass faucet" is not a complete material specification.

The controlled materials list should identify the materials required:

  • Faucet body

  • Spout

  • Processing

  • Ink cartridge

  • Waterway

  • Flexible hose

  • Aerator

  • Fasteners

  • Seals

  • Install components

For critical metal components, consider the requirements:

  • Material grade

  • Approved material suppliers

  • Incoming goods inspection method

  • Batch identification

  • Alloy analysis records

  • Applicable restricted substance reporting

  • Material change notification requirements

If the supplier describes the product as "lead-free," ask for the precise alloy definition, test standards, test components, report numbers, and models covered.

General marketing claims should not replace technical evidence at the SKU level.

Inspection 6: Check dimensions and manufacturing controls

Ask which product dimensions are critical to functionality and how the factory measures them.

Relevant evidence may include:

  • Approved engineering drawings

  • Tolerance table

  • First article inspection report

  • Caliper and instrument records

  • Three-dimensional measurement report

  • Instrument calibration records

  • Process Control Plan

  • Nonconforming product procedures

Dimensions affecting the cartridge base, sealing surfaces, threads, nozzle rotation and mounting stability should receive more attention than purely cosmetic measurements.

For custom products, please ensure drawings include revision numbers. Purchase orders, inspection reports, and approved samples should all reference the same revision.

Check 7: Verification Functional Test

Don't accept claims like "100% tested" without defining actual tests.

Requires documented test conditions, including:

  • Test pressure

  • Test time

  • Water or air test medium

  • Leak acceptance criteria

  • Sampling level

  • Device identification

  • Operator records

  • Batch traceability

  • Troubleshooting process

  • Reinspection Procedure

Product validation testing may also include:

  • Flow measurement

  • Handling lifecycle testing

  • Nozzle rotation test

  • Pull-out hose circulation

  • Thermal Cycle

  • Ink cartridge durability test

  • Shunt functional test

  • Installation strength test

Test results are meaningful only if the model, sample, method, conditions, date and acceptance criteria are determined.

Inspection 8: Control surface finish and corrosion risk

Chrome, brushed nickel, matte black and PVD finishes require different process controls.

Approval before mass production:

  • Real color extreme sample

  • Gloss or texture range

  • Acceptable visual defects

  • Coating structure

  • Coating thickness requirements

  • Coating thickness measurement method

  • Adhesion requirements

  • Corrosion test methods

  • Packaging Protection

When reviewing salt spray claims, ask if the report states:

  • Applicable test standards

  • Exposure conditions

  • Test time

  • Sample preparation

  • Evaluation methods

  • Acceptance Criteria

  • Test models and surface treatments

"Passed salt spray testing" is not a repeatable product specification in itself.

Check 9: Separate management system certification from product certification

ISO 9001 and ISO 14001 are related to management systems. They do not automatically certify every faucet model the company makes.

This International Organization for Standardization explains ISO sets standards but does not certify companies themselves. Certification is carried out by an external certification body.

For each management system certificate, verify:

  • Legal certificate holder

  • Authentication address

  • Certification Scope

  • Issuing agency

  • Accreditation status

  • First issue date

  • Expiration date

  • Current certificate status

Product certification must be checked individually.

Check 10: Establish a golden sample and change control system

Approved samples should be used as production references.

Create a signed golden sample record containing:

  • Model

  • Drawing modification

  • BOM revision

  • Complete code

  • Approved Color Samples

  • Parts brand or specification

  • Packaging version

  • Functional test results

  • Approval date

  • Buyer's signature

  • Supplier signature

Manufacturing protocols should require written approval before changes:

  • Body material

  • Ink cartridge

  • Aerator

  • Flexible hose

  • Seal

  • Electroplating suppliers

  • Complete process

  • Manufacturing Route

  • Packaging

  • Production location

Without formal change control, suppliers may provide products that look similar but are technically different from the approved samples.

Check 11: Testing Capability and Delivery Reliability

Stated annual production capacity does not necessarily equal available production capacity.

Requirements:

  • Monthly production capacity by product line

  • Current production utilization

  • Bottleneck process

  • Tooling ability

  • Electroplating line distribution

  • Key parts delivery time

  • Peak season schedule

  • Sample delivery time

  • Mass production delivery time

  • Delay in material recycling program

  • On-time delivery history

Ask the supplier to develop a back schedule based on the requested shipping date.

The schedule should include:

  1. Drawing Approval

  2. Workwear

  3. Prototyping

  4. Sample evaluation

  5. Product testing

  6. Packaging approval

  7. Component procurement

  8. Production

  9. Final inspection

  10. Ocean shipping booking

Exceptionally short lead times may indicate that the supplier has excluded tooling, testing, component procurement, or packaging approval from their schedule.

Check 12: Confirm traceability, packaging, spare parts and CAPA

Finished cartons should have traceable production and inspection records.

Define which identifiers will appear in:

  • Faucet body

  • Inner box

  • Outer box

  • Inspection report

  • Packaging list

  • Replace components

  • Warranty records

Please also check for future availability of the following features:

  • Replace the ink cartridge

  • Flexible hose

  • Aerator

  • Installation Kit

  • Shunt

  • Seals

  • Complete matching components

When defects occur, suppliers should provide containment measures, root cause analysis and corrective actions, not just replacement of goods.

Agree on response times, evidence requirements and responsibilities for sorting, rework, replacement and associated logistics costs.

4. Understand the OEM/ODM production process

Controlled faucet development projects typically follow the following sequence:

Stage Requires buyer approval or evidence
Requirement definition Market, Application, Volume and Compliance Introduction
Product selection or concept Reference model or approved design direction
Project Controlled drawings and product specifications
Workwear Mold Agreement and Development Plan
Prototype Size, appearance and functionality review
Gold Sample Sign approval record
Pilot production Process verification and defect review
Compliance Verification Model-specific test reports or product listings
Packaging Verification Artwork, labels and shipping protection
Mass production Production and inspection records
Pre-shipment inspection Quantity, process, packaging and function
Transportation Final documentation and traceability information

Don't release for mass production just because a cosmetic sample looks acceptable. Cosmetic samples may be manufactured using different materials or processes than the intended production version.

5. Construct comparable inquiry packages

Sending the same RFQ package to each shortlisted supplier makes it easier to compare quotes.

Includes:

  • Product drawings or reference pictures

  • Required materials

  • Finish specifications

  • Cartridge requirements

  • Hose and aerator requirements

  • Connection standards

  • Traffic target

  • Destination Market

  • Compliance requirements

  • Estimated annual demand

  • Trial order quantity

  • Packaging specifications

  • Inspection standards

  • Spare parts requirements

  • Tool Ownership Terms

  • Required Incoterms

  • Samples and production plans

Require suppliers to separate:

  • Product unit price

  • Tooling fee

  • Sample fee

  • Testing fee

  • Certification fee

  • Packaging costs

  • Spare parts cost

  • Inspection fee

  • Freight related costs

This prevents an apparently lower unit price from hiding excluded costs or specifications.

6. Compare total risk, not just unit price

A lower quote can become more expensive when it results in duplicate sampling, production delays, product sorting, rework, air freight, or warranty replacement.

Useful business comparisons should include:

Cost or risk What to compare
Unit price Same BOM, surface treatment and packaging basics
Workwear Ownership, life expectancy, maintenance and replacement
Sample Number of rounds and refundable fees
Test Standards, laboratory and model coverage
Check Control and third-party costs included
Defects Benefits, Redress and Claims Process
Logistics Designated Incoterms location and mode of transport
Inventory Minimum order quantity, delivery time and reorder flexibility
Warranty Parts, shipping and claims requirements
Product changes Approval process and re-verification fees

Even if the initial unit price is higher, a supplier that provides clear technical documentation and stable change control is likely to represent lower total landed risk.

7. Protect product design, molds and intellectual property rights

For custom faucets, define the following ownership:

  • Industrial design

  • Engineering drawings

  • Molds and tooling

  • Product-specific fixture

  • Packaging artwork

  • Brand Equity

  • Test report

  • Product photography

  • Engineering improvements made during development

Conduct appropriate liberalization reviews for target markets before approving designs.

Public tools such as WIPO Patent Scope and USPTO Patent Publication Search are useful starting points, but database searches are not a substitute for professional legal advice.

A confidentiality agreement by itself does not address issues of mold ownership, design rights, exclusivity or post-termination use. These topics should appear in the manufacturing agreement.

8. Conduct remote or on-site factory audits

If an in-person review is not available immediately, request a live video walkthrough rather than relying solely on an edited company video.

Request to view:

  • Factory entrance and corporate image

  • Raw material receiving area

  • Production equipment

  • Tool storage area

  • Work in process identification

  • Inspection laboratory

  • Device Calibration Label

  • Unqualified material area

  • Assembly station

  • Stress testing station

  • Packaging line

  • Finished product warehouse

  • Sample room

The auditor should select records, cartons, and production samples during the visit. Suppliers should not be allowed to present only pre-selected documents.

For important projects, compare what you see in the audit with the process flows, equipment lists, production plans and quotes provided by the supplier.

11. Warning signs during supplier qualification review

Further investigate whether the supplier:

  • Avoid identifying contracting factories

  • Send certificates with different company names without explanation

  • Unable to connect certificate to exact model

  • Refuse to provide controlled drawings

  • Use inconsistent material descriptions

  • Quote before confirming key specifications

  • Commitment to certification for every product

  • Unable to explain the outsourcing process

  • Reject reasonable change control requests

  • Offer unrealistic tooling or production lead times

  • Unable to provide traceable test records

  • Request payment to unknown beneficiary

  • Think of your website logo as proof of certification

  • Cannot identify approved gold sample

  • Reject reasonable factory audit

  • Unable to provide written corrective action process

Incomplete documentation may lead to an inconsistency. Some unresolved inconsistencies indicate higher procurement risks.

FAQ

1. What is the typical MOQ for OEM faucet orders?

There is no universal minimum order quantity. This depends on whether the product is standard, private label, recolored, modified, or newly processed. Packaging, cartridge, hose and finished product suppliers may also specify separate minimum quantities. Request written minimum order quantity details for each product, component and finish.

2. How long does it take to customize a faucet project?

This timeline is dependent on design complexity, tooling, sample rounds, compliance testing, packaging and component availability. Ask the manufacturer for a milestone-based project schedule rather than relying on an overall lead time number.

3. How to determine whether the supplier is a factory or a trading company?

Check the legal entity, registered business scope, factory address, equipment, employee responsibilities, production records and export documents. Trading companies can still provide value, but their roles and responsibilities should be transparent.

4. Does ISO 9001 mean that the faucet is certified?

No. ISO 9001 deals with quality management systems. Product compliance must be established by evidence of appropriate model-specific certification, listing or testing required for the intended market.

5. How should I verify cUPC, NSF or other certification claims?

Request a certificate or listing number, certificate holder, manufacturing location, standard and covered models. Search the official catalog of the relevant certification body and verify that it contains the accurate product configuration.

6. What needs to be approved before mass production?

Approval of at least engineering drawings, bill of materials, finished product samples, gold samples, packaging, labels, test plans, compliance evidence, inspection standards and production plans.

7. Who should own the faucet mold?

Ownership is a business decision but must be defined in writing. If the buyer pays for special tooling, the agreement should address ownership, storage, maintenance, access, exclusivity, transfer and disposition.

8. Should I use a third-party inspection company?

Third-party inspections can be valuable for first orders, high-value shipments, or factories without an established performance history. It should complement the supplier's process controls, not replace them.

9. What is the biggest risk in purchasing private label faucets?

One of the most common risks is specification drift. Volume-produced products may differ from approved samples because of changes in unapproved materials, components, finished product suppliers, or manufacturing processes. Controlled BOM and change notification systems reduce this risk.

10. What information should I send when making my first inquiry?

Send target market, product type, application, reference images or drawings, materials, finishes, connections, process requirements, compliance goals, quantities, packaging requirements and required delivery dates. A complete procurement brief results in a more reliable quote.

Conclusion

The best faucet OEM manufacturer that Chinese buyers can choose is not necessarily the factory with the largest catalog or the lowest price. Suppliers can tie every important commercial claim to controlled technical evidence.

Verify company identity, product category experience, process ownership, bill of materials, testing, certification scope, sample control, capacity, traceability and corrective action systems before releasing tooling or volume production.

This rule transforms supplier selection from a simple price comparison to a manageable quality and supply chain decision.
